We will be in Grand Turk on the Carnival Destiny at the end of November. We are only in Port from 12:30-6pm and most of the ships excursions start prior to 12:30...

 

Anyone have any suggestions for activities while we are there? Would love to snorkel or snuba if possible...

You can walk to your right as you face the shore from the ship for about 20 minutes, and you'll be pretty much alone on a gorgeous beach. Or walk for 30, 40 or 50 minutes and it's still the same.
